Wine Reviews
This is a list of the wines reviewed on the show, along with a rating from Rick.
Frico Rosso 2016 by Scarpetta
Rating: (4.4 / 5)
Red Sangiovese blend from Tuscany, Italy. Medium bodied, with a nice bouquet on the nose. Fruity with cherry on the tongue. Dry with medium tannins. It has a very nice finish. Aeration recommended. 13% ABV. Price: $9.98.
Jeff Runquist 1448 Red Blend 2016
Rating: (4 / 5)
Red table wine from California. Full bodied, with blackberry and raspberry on the nose. Fruity with vanilla and a hint of cherry. Just a little oaky. 13.8% ABV. Price: $14.99.
Le Mistral Joseph’s Blend 2017
Rating: (4.5 / 5)
Red blend from Carmel, California. Consists of 64% Grenache, 33% Syrah, and 3% Petite Syrah. Medium bodied, with a little blackberry on the nose. A mix of boysenberry and blackberry on the tongue. Light tannins. A little Jammy. This is a nice, smooth, easy wine to drink. 14.4% ABV. Price: $19.99.

Pessimist Red Blend 2017
Rating: (5 / 5)
Red blend from Paso Robles, California. Full bodied with a very dark complexion. Black cherry and blackberry on the nose. Cherry with a hint of blackberry on the palate. Somewhat astringent. Very fruity. It has a very nice, smooth finish. 15.5% ABV. Price: $24.99
2015 Baron De Ley Varietales
Rating: (4 / 5)
Rioja red wine from Spain. Full bodied with a dark red complexion. Blackberry on the nose. Blackberry on the palate. A little smoky. Intense mouth feel. Lots of tannin. Very strong finish. Probably best with a ribeye or heavier grilled or smoked meats. 14% ABV. Price: $14.99.
Museum Reserva 2014 Tempranillo
Rating: (4.5 / 5)
Red wine from Spain. Cherry and floral notes on the nose. Red cherry and fennel on the palate. full bodied. This is a different Tempranillo. 14.5% ABV. Price: $14.99.
Poggio Scalette Chianti Classico 2017
Rating: (4 / 5)
Red wine from Italy. A hint of black cherry on the nose. Black cherry and a little oaky on the palate. medium body, medium tannin. Black fruit with a nice, smoky finish. Easy to drink. 13% ABV. Price: $14.99.
Carmita 2017 Red Wine
Rating: (4 / 5)
Red blend from Almansa, Spain. Garnacha with 30% Monastrell. Berries with slight oak on the nose. medium body, medium tannin. Fruity with a nice, smoky finish. Easy to drink. 15% ABV. Price: $9.99.
